Epstein’s 'black book' listing 221 high-profile names to be auctioned

An alleged "black book" believed to have belonged to late conv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ein will be secretly auctioned on May 15. The book reportedly contains the contact details of 221 high-profile personalities, who were previously undisclosed. The book is expected to be sold for over $200,000, and the identities of those participating in the bidding will be kept confidential.
